    Nothing is really to proper scale on the world map, or in-game for that matter. The world map is closer to representing how big the zones are in-game, which is why the Broken Isles, Kul Tiras, and Zandalar are scaled to the size of continents, even though they're technically supposed to be smaller.

    And even then, what you get in-game is "abbreviated" to facilitate gameplay, exaggerating major landmarks and ommiting miles and miles of unnecessary terrain; the novels always have days long journeys through all these forests and farmlands that only take five minutes to cross in-game.
